Lot Title: 1801 PCGS AU-58 CACCAC
Lot Number: 745
Description: Zodiac Consignment. Ex-NGC 660905-006, same grade. 3 graded AU-58, 6 higher at PCGS. Logan-McCloskey-2 might best be identified by the exact position of the star on the reverse that points directly into the eagle's beak, as it is one of only two die-marriages for 1801. This exceptional, gem about-uncirculated example features far more white luster than what one expects of an early half-dime, albeit the surfaces have become delicately tinted with lavender-grey. Exquisite detail addresses the expected level of sharpness for a coin so near the mint-state level, and indeed, any "wear" that might be present shows simply as a light touch of friction on the bust, at the shoulder and over a few vertical bars in the shield. Either side displays three or so hairline abrasions of minor note, with nothing to distract from the overall quality.
